Sean Combs Business Empire Overview
Clothing Line Influence and Revenue
The launch of Sean John in the late 1990s transformed urban fashion and became a billion-dollar label. Revenue from apparel and fragrances under the Sean John brand contributes heavily to Sean Combs net worth, demonstrating his ability to leverage celebrity into lasting merchandise value.
Liquor and Spirits Portfolio
Combs' involvement with Cîroc vodka, DeLeón Tequila, and other spirit brands has generated substantial margins. These partnerships and ownership stakes provide recurring revenue through royalties and sales, anchoring his financial status well beyond music recordings.
Sean Combs Music and Media Ventures
Record Label and Production Income
As founder of Bad Boy Records, Combs earned from album sales, streaming, and publishing long before his net worth became a public talking point. His production credits and artist signings continue to yield passive income through catalog management.
Television and Digital Platform Impact
Revolt TV, co-founded by Combs, amplified his media reach by targeting urban audiences with music-driven programming. Digital expansion and partnerships keep the platform relevant, adding another layer to his diversified revenue streams.
